drm/sched: Remove optimization that causes hang when killing dependent jobs
[ Upstream commit 15f77764e90a713ee3916ca424757688e4f565b9 ]
When application A submits jobs and application B submits a job with a
dependency on A's fence, the normal flow wakes up the scheduler after
processing each job. However, the optimization in
drm_sched_entity_add_dependency_cb() uses a callback that only clears
dependencies without waking up the scheduler.
When application A is killed before its jobs can run, the callback gets
triggered but only clears the dependency without waking up the scheduler,
causing the scheduler to enter sleep state and application B to hang.
Remove the optimization by deleting drm_sched_entity_clear_dep() and its
usage, ensuring the scheduler is always woken up when dependencies are
cleared.
